Girls' School (1938)
At an exclusive boarding school for adolescent girls, the lives of two very different students intertwine when introverted class monitor Natalie Freeman learns of the more popular Linda Simpson's secret boyfriend.
Director:
John Brahm
Writers:
Richard Sherman, Tess Slesinger.
